Pakistani cinema, affectionately known as Lollywood, has undergone a dramatic transformation over the decades. At the heart of this cinematic evolution lies the exploration of human connections. From the melodious, innocent courtships of the golden 1960s to the gritty, socially conscious narratives of the modern revival, the depiction of relationships and romantic storylines in Pakistani movies reflects the shifting cultural landscape of the nation.

It is impossible to discuss romance in Pakistani cinema without highlighting the role of music. The soundtrack of a Pakistani movie acts as a narrative device that articulates feelings characters cannot say out loud. From the timeless ghazals of the past to the contemporary indie-pop and Sufi-rock tracks of today, music bridges the emotional gap between the screen and the audience, making the romantic storylines linger long after the credits roll.
